About the Role
Careva is seeking a dedicated and reliable Rostering Coordinator to support our dynamic team across NSW and QLD.
As the Rostering Coordinator, you will play a vital role in ensuring exemplary support services for our participants while adhering to the Aged Care/ NDIS practice standards and guidelines. This position involves guiding, supporting, and motivating a team of support workers, team leaders, and complex care workers to perform at their best.
You will also manage the coordination of rosters to ensure essential services are covered, stepping in to provide hands-on support when needed. Additionally, the role includes providing emergency support out of office hours and on weekends as part of a shared roster.

Key Responsibilities
- Direct reports to them would be – Gardeners, cleaners and support workers
- Coordinate and supervise individual disability supports, including training and scheduling.
- Assist the P&C team with recruitment, induction, and training of support staff.
- Plan, manage, and evaluate various aspects of aged care and disability supports including gardening, cleaning, social supports and transport.
- Ensure best practice standards are met by all staff.
- Provide guidance and supervision to support staff and team leaders.
- Solve operational challenges independently or with the support of P&C, Rostering Lead and Service Managers.
- Maintain skills to provide direct support and fill shifts when required.
- Provide emergency support out of office hours and weekends on a rotating schedule with an on-call allowance.
Key Requirements:
- Previous experience in a rostering or similar role is desirable.
- Genuine passion for supporting people with disabilities.
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
- Proficiency in computer operations, including rostering platforms and the Microsoft Office suite.
- Ability to work in a fast-paced environment both independently and within a team.
- Dynamic with the ability to assess priorities and multitask whilst staying calm under pressure.
- Knowledge of privacy and confidentiality principles.
The following will also be required of successful applicants:
- Valid driver’s license.
- Working rights in Australia.
- Working with Children Check (or willingness to obtain).
- NDIS Worker Screening (or willingness to obtain).
- COVID-19 vaccination certificate (or valid medical exemption).
